Day 1: Exploring Lisbon’s Historical Treasures

  1. Morning: Alfama and São Jorge Castle Start your journey by wandering through the cobbled streets of Alfama. As the sun rises, this ancient neighborhood comes alive with local life. Visit São Jorge Castle for panoramic views, capturing the essence of the city’s heritage.
  2. Afternoon: Lisbon’s Baixa District Descend into the heart of Lisbon’s downtown, Baixa. Admire the grandeur of Praça do Comércio, delve into Rua Augusta’s shopping delights, and savor a traditional Portuguese lunch at a local café.
  3. Evening: Fado in Alfama End your day with an authentic Fado experience in one of Alfama’s intimate restaurants. Allow the melancholic melodies to transport you back in time while indulging in traditional Portuguese flavors.

Day 2: Coastal Charms and Modern Marvels

  1. Morning: Belém’s Cultural Wonders Embark on a journey to Belém, where iconic landmarks like Belém Tower and Jerónimos Monastery await. Don’t forget to indulge in the world-famous pastéis de nata at Pastéis de Belém.
  2. Afternoon: LX Factory and Modern Art Visit LX Factory, an urban playground of creativity. Explore quirky shops, innovative galleries, and grab lunch at the trendy Time Out Market. In the afternoon, discover modern art at MAAT – Museum of Art, Architecture, and Technology.
  3. Evening: Sunset at Cristo Rei Cross the river to Almada and take in a spectacular sunset from the viewpoint of Cristo Rei. The panoramic vistas of Lisbon bathed in the golden hues of twilight are a sight to behold.

Day 3: Day Trip to Sintra

  1. Morning: Sintra’s Enchanting Palaces Embark on a day trip to Sintra, a fairytale town nestled in the hills. Explore the opulent Palácio da Pena and the mysterious Quinta da Regaleira, both surrounded by lush gardens and mystical symbolism.
  2. Afternoon: Cabo da Roca and Cascais Visit Cabo da Roca, continental Europe’s westernmost point, and take in the dramatic coastal views. Continue to Cascais, a charming seaside town, and relax on its picturesque beaches.

Day 4: Lisbon’s Art and Cultural Scene

  1. Morning: National Tile Museum and LX Art Complex Dive into Lisbon’s artistic heritage at the National Tile Museum, showcasing intricate Portuguese tilework. Afterward, return to LX Factory for more art appreciation.
  2. Afternoon: Calouste Gulbenkian Museum Discover a treasure trove of art at the Calouste Gulbenkian Museum, boasting an impressive collection of European and Oriental masterpieces.
  3. Evening: Bairro Alto’s Nightlife Experience Lisbon’s energetic nightlife in Bairro Alto. Hop from one lively bar to another, enjoying the local vibe and perhaps even dancing the night away.

Day 5: Coastal Escape and Farewell

  1. Morning: Beach Day at Costa da Caparica Relax and unwind at Costa da Caparica’s pristine beaches. Soak up the sun, take a refreshing dip, or try your hand at surfing.
  2. Afternoon: Parque das Nações and Farewell Dinner Explore Parque das Nações, a modern riverside district. Take a ride on the Lisbon Cable Car for a unique view of the area. Enjoy your last dinner in Lisbon at a waterfront restaurant, reflecting on the incredible experiences of the past five days.
